    On the latest Friday Morning Coffee, Caitlin Malcuit talks about the current state of cinema (sigh). She mentions an article from More Perfect Union titled Why Hollywood Can't Stop Making Sequels, Prequels and Reboots (published in June 2023) that is well worth your time.
    Author Scott Ryan then talks to Daniel Ford about his book The Last Decade of Cinema, in which he makes the argument that feature films peaked in the 1990s.
